Research on power optimization about memory access based on complex networks

With the development of the embedded technology, Wide applications of embedded technology will not be restricted by the speed of the processor and the design of the chip, but by the power consumption. How to accomplish more tasks with the same hardware resources attracts more and more attentions from the domestic and abroad scientists. Complex networks are promoted to reduce power of storage access. Restricts the wide application of embedded equipment obstacle is no longer process processor speed, chip, but the equipment power supply, how to work in the same battery energy under the longest time, become embedded field research direction of attention at home and abroad. Therefore, power optimization problem of embedded becomes an important problem to be solved for embedded development. The power consumption with complex network theory is going to reduce the memory access.
